The State Medical-Social Expertise and Rehabilitation Agency under the Ministry of Labour and Social Protection of the Population organised a media tour to the Naftalan Rehabilitation Center.
Media representatives were informed that the 25-bed Center provides medical and social-psychological rehabilitation services to persons with disabilities. Over the past year, more than 5,400 additional persons with disabilities have benefited from rehabilitation services at the institution.
Significant work is also carried out at the Center in the field of rehabilitation of persons with war-related disabilities. In the post-war period, nearly 400 persons with war-related disabilities have been provided with rehabilitation services at the Center.
The institution, equipped with modern medical and rehabilitation equipment, offers services in the areas of therapeutic physical training, physiotherapy (electrostimulation, inductothermy, phonophoresis, electrophoresis, ultrasound therapy, laser therapy, therapeutic baths, paraffin therapy, etc.), therapeutic massage, swimming pool therapy, psychotherapy, speech therapy, occupational therapy, and other related fields.
